Video Description:

People are finding creative ways to recycle waste. This reel begins in Kamikatsu, Japan, a town that produces almost no trash, and ends in Port-au-Prince, Haiti, where the Plastic Bank cleans up the environment and alleviates poverty at the same time. In between, we visit a Federal Reserve Bank in New Orleans to find out how they repurpose shredded cash to benefit the local community.
